For p = 1, this is false; e.g. E1 contains the sequence of functions f n(x) = xn/2, which ... WebMar 24, 2024 · "Q.E.D." (sometimes written "QED") is an abbreviation for the Latin phrase "quod erat demonstrandum" ("that which was to be demonstrated"), a notation which is often placed at the end of a mathematical proof to indicate its completion. Several symbols are occasionally used as synonyms for Q.E.D. These include a filled square filled square …

WebA two-column geometric proof consists of a list of statements, and the reasons that we know those statements are true. The statements are listed in a column on the left, and the reasons for which the statements can be made are listed in the right column.

WebJul 19, 2024 · The most common proofs in discrete mathematics are direct and indirect proofs. A direct proof is a progression of statements that prove an argument using theorems, definitions, and math logic.
